On Wizardry7.
I am not able to save game.
My PC doesn't have ''Floppy Disk Drive''.
Is it impossible to save on my PC?

Did you try using DOSBox? You can set any drive in DOSBox.

if i may, have you ever tried using subst command in cmd
example

subst k: c\games\wizardy7

for delete

subst k: /d

Have you tried entering
"mount a c:\Wiz7 -t floppy"
from the command line?
